The Hidden Costs of Investing

Insights from community discussions reveal that transaction fees vary significantly across platforms. Common advice discourages the use of "simple" buy buttons that many exchanges promote, as these commonly carry transaction fees ranging from 1% to 4%. Many also caution that the spread, or the difference between buy and sell prices, can heavily diminish profits. Of note, one commentator emphasized, > "The real trap is the spread on 'easy' buy buttons like Coinbase's simple mode."

Recommended Exchanges for Savvy Investors

People are starting to favor Kraken and Bitvavo, given their favorable rates for newcomers. Feedback indicates strong support for Kraken's pro services, while Bitvavo earns praise for its user-friendly interface.

  1. Kraken Pro is recognized as the premier choice for advanced traders seeking competitive trading options.

  2. Bitvavo shines with its accessibility, attracting beginners eager to enter the market.

A community member noted, "For a simple buy-and-hold approach, you should look at the whole experience: spread, withdrawal options, customer support, and cashing out later." This perspective underlines the importance of comprehensive evaluation beyond initial fees.

In recent discussions, one user raised another crucial point: "If you plan to self-custody, consider exchanges likely to be reliable when it's time to sell. I’d suggest checking out Strike for your long-term investment." This view promotes a broader dialogue regarding the importance of platform longevity and trustworthiness.
